STINKIN WATER RIDDIM produced by WARD 21 MUSIC 2008
Stinkin Water Overview
In 2008, the Stinkin Water Riddim arrived on the dancehall scene, quickly becoming a favorite for selectors and sound systems. The journey began in the studio with the creative minds at WARD 21 MUSIC, a production powerhouse known for shaping the sound of modern dancehall. WARD 21 MUSIC, formed by the group Ward 21 out of Kingston, had already made waves with hits like "Badda Badda Riddim," and their influence was clear in the crisp, heavy-hitting beat of Stinkin Water. The riddim took shape with energy and drive, crafted specifically for the dance floor. When the sound system cut was finished, it was tested at dances across Jamaica, earning instant pull-ups and rewinds. The bassline and drums were perfectly balanced, giving DJs the power to move any crowd. The artists on Stinkin Water Riddim brought their own fire. Assassin delivered "Baddness Naah Wear," showing the lyrical skill that made him a standout in dancehall. Bounty Killa, already famous for anthems like "Look," stormed in with "Warlord Waryard," reminding everyone why he’s called the Warlord. Eggy’s "War Is On" added grit, while Elephant Man’s "Wi Nuh Hear Dem" brought the high-energy flair he’s known for from hits like "Pon De River, Pon De Bank." Mr Peppa’s "Naah Fren Dem" rounded out the set, giving the riddim a full range of voices. Even years later, Stinkin Water Riddim still gets heavy rotation, proving its lasting power in bashment culture.
Stinkin Water Tracklist:
- Assassin – Baddness Naah Wear
- Bounty Killa – Warlord Waryard
- Eggy – War Is On
- Elephant Man – Wi Nuh Hear Dem
- Mavado – So Clear (Remix)
- Mr Peppa – Naah Fren Dem
